Basic facts about this digital color

The digital color #221268 is classified in the Register under the Blue Color Family, with High Saturation and Dark brightness. In numbers: rgb(34, 18, 104) (13.3% red, 7.1% green, 40.8% blue), or CMYK 27 / 34 / 0 / 59 for print. Curious how these numbers work? Read our RGB color codes guide.

#221268 is a energetic, saturated blue that leans clearly toward the dark side. It is a natural fit for night-mode interfaces and high-contrast pairings with light text. In The Official Register of Color Names it is almost identical to Suns Purple (#1D1160). Its next-closest registered neighbors are PHCH (#201173) and Midnight Blue (#191970).

Technically, the mix leans on its blue channel (rgb(34, 18, 104)), which gives #221268 its character. If you plan to put text on a #221268 background, choose white — the contrast ratio is 15.5:1 (passing WCAG AAA), while black manages only 1.4:1. #221268 color harmonies

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el.

Complementary

Complementary color schemes are made by picking two opposite colors con the color wheel. They appear vibrant near to each other.

Complementary color schemes

Split complementary

Split complementary schemes are like complementary but they uses two adiacent colors of the complement. They are more flexible than complementary ones.

Split complementary color scheme

Analogous

Analogous color schemes are made by picking three col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. They are perceived as calm and serene.

Analogous color scheme

Triadic

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.

Triadic color scheme

Tetradic

Tetradic color schemes are made form two couples of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.

Tetradic color scheme

Square

Square color schemes are like tetradic arranged in a square instead of rectangle. Colors appear even more contrasting.
